Gunmen Attack Labour Party State Assembly Candidate In Imo

Saturday 4 February 2023

Unknown gunmen on Saturday morning, attacked the country home of Nnaemeka Obiaraeri, the House of Assembly candidate of the Labour Party, in the Okigwe Local Government Area of Imo State.

Obiaraeri’s house, cars and those belonging to his relatives were burnt and destroyed by the gunmen who stormed the place in three vehicles.

The candidate who confirmed the attack in a statement on Saturday morning, blamed the attack on the “failure of the All Progressives Congress (APC)-led administrations in the state and at the centre.”

The LP candidate said, “Just got another share of the terrible state of insecurity in Nigeria.

“Gunmen, surely known to their sponsors, went to my country home in Amagu Ihube to burn down my house and burn to ashes my operational factory vehicles parked there.

“They also destroyed my father’s house and that of my uncle…My aged mum and siblings are in Trauma!!!

“Three Hilux trucks loaded with bandits and killers, went on a spree of burning houses and maiming people without anyone stopping them.

“I don’t know who I offended and why anyone will target me for destruction. I have not eaten anyone’s yam or fish.

“This is another evidence of the failure of the APC Governments in Imo State and Aso Rock, Nigeria to live up to their OATH OF OFFICE of protecting the lives and properties of law-abiding Nigerians. Total failure of governments and leaders.

“This again reinforces our call for Nigerians to pick their PVCs and help vote in Peter Obi and Datti Baba Ahmed of the Labour Party as the Next PRESIDENT and VICE PRESIDENT of Nigeria.”
